Monitoring Schedule Process

These instructions are to be followed once the final Monitoring Schedule documents have been created and mailed to the water supply.

Overview

At the beginning of each year, starting 2024, Monitoring Schedule documents are created by District Analysts in Reports, Evaluations, Compliance, and Processing (RECAP), which is an application available in the Global Environmental Consulting (GEC) Portal.

The schedules and correspondence are then mailed to community water supplies to help them with remembering what sampling is due for the given year. These schedules are tools produced for water supplies to help them maintain compliance.

After mailing the schedules, copies must be uploaded to a MiEHDWIS Monitoring Schedule activity. Each water supply should have a single monitoring schedule file, the monitoring schedule letter and all enclosures should be merged into a single file. Learn more about merging, splitting, and extracting PDFs documents on the Managing PDFs KBA.

Things to keep in mind regarding Monitoring Schedule activities:

  • The default naming convention is {Current Calendar Year}-Monitoring Schedule-{PWSID}.

  • There should only be one Active Monitoring Schedule activity for a supply at a time.

  • External users can see and download documents from Active and Closed status activities.

  • The workflow triggers Preview activities to become Active at midnight, the day of activity creation, and triggers Active activities to become Closed on 12/31.

Monitoring Schedule activities update from Active to Closed automatically on 12/31.


Closing Monitoring Schedules Activities in Bulk - Midyear Schedule Updates Prep

The workflow is set to automatically transition these activities from Active to Closed on 12/31.

However, if reminders or revised schedules are sent half way through the year, an Activities Search should be performed to gather up all the schedules created at the beginning of the year, so they can be closed in bulk ahead of 12/31 and before uploading the new revised schedules.

There should only be one Active monitoring schedule for a water supply.

Creating and Uploading a Single Monitoring Schedule

There may be times when creating activities one-by-one makes more sense than creating activities in bulk. Perhaps a monitoring schedule activity is created for a new supply or a revised schedule is sent.

Revised schedules, mid-year reminder/updates, one-off new schedules should be uploaded to new activities.

  1. To create a single activity, search for the community water supply entity.

  2. Click on the entity’s Activities, click Create, select Monitoring Schedule for the Activity Type and select Save.

  3. Upload the Monitoring Schedule files to the Files drawer.

  4. Click Transition, then Active.

    1. Remember, Preview schedules are set to automatically become Active at midnight each day, but you can still make the activity Active sooner by manually performing the Transition.

  5. Activities with revised/updated documents or reminder schedules:

    1. Add “Reminder” or “Revised” to the Activity Name, to provide more context to the activity, using the Edit Activity Name pencil icon, which is visible to the right of the Activity Name.

    2. The original activity can be linked to the revised/updated activity via the Links drawer.

  6. Remember to locate the existing Active status Monitoring Schedule activity and Transition the activity from Active to Closed.

    1. There should only be one Active Monitoring Schedule for a water supply at a time.
